About the Role:

We are looking for hands-on electronics
manufacturing professional to lead appliance production operations at the cluster/plant level. This role is the execution engine of owning shop floor performance, electronics assembly quality, team productivity, and operational metrics day to day.

KRA

1. Shop Floor & Production Management

• Manage end-to-end production of appliances across assigned cluster — PCB assembly, SMT lines, power board testing, coil assembly, and
final box-build

• Achieve daily, weekly, and monthly production output targets with high OEE (Overall Equipment Effectiveness)

• Drive shift planning, manpower allocation, and throughput efficiency across assembly lines

• Lead Lean / Kaizen initiatives to reduce cycle time, rework, and material wastage

2. Electronics Assembly & Process Ownership

• Own SMT (Surface Mount Technology) and through-hole soldering processes for control boards and power PCBs

• Ensure correct setup and calibration of SMT machines, reflow ovens, wave soldering, and ICT fixtures

• Monitor IGBT assembly, coil gap tolerances, and power board functional performance

• Implement and enforce ESD (Electrostatic Discharge) controls and IPC class standards across the line

3. Quality, Testing & Compliance

• Drive first-pass yield (FPY) targets and reduce field return / defect rates on appliances products.

• Manage in-circuit testing (ICT), functional testing (power, temperature control, safety cutoff), and end-of-line quality checks





• Ensure all products comply with BIS IS 302-2-6 standards before dispatch

• Lead root cause analysis (8D / 5-Why) for production defects and implement corrective actions

4. Component & Material Management

• Coordinate with procurement for component availability — IGBTs, capacitors, micro controllers, coils, glass tops

• Manage material flow on the shop floor — kitting, WIP control, and inventory accuracy

• Track and flag component quality issues; coordinate with incoming QC and vendors for resolution

5. Team Leadership

• Lead a team of 30–80 operators, technicians, and line supervisors across the cluster

• Drive daily production huddles, skill development programs, and cross-training of technicians

• Maintain discipline, safety compliance (OSHA/factory act), and a positive shop floor culture

Requirements

Ideal Candidate Profile:

• 11–18 years of experience in electronics manufacturing — specifically in consumer appliances, EMS companies, or kitchen appliance plants.

• Solid hands-on electronics background — SMT operations, IGBT-based power electronics, PCB assembly, and functional testing

• Experience managing a high-volume assembly line or cluster in companies.

• Practical knowledge of BIS certification processes, IPC-A-610 standards, and ISO 9001 QMS

• Lean / Six Sigma Green Belt preferred; hands-on with OEE tracking, SMED, and line balancing

• Ability to read and interpret circuit diagrams, PCB layouts, and BOM structures
